Description
Petrophis NitidusPhylum: Brachiostoma
Common name: Shimmering Worm
Diet: Herbivore
Habitat: Sediment of Tug
Though most Brachiostomes are known for their larger and heavier relatives, there are many that are small and slender in shape. The Shimmering Worm has very shiny and smooth skin. They dig through the soil of their home island. Their robust jaws help chew through plant roots and decaying plant matter but their mouth also help with the digging process. They hardly ever surface from underneath the soil which has made their small eyes practically useless. The only time they'll surface is to find mates. They'll making a daring journey to find others of their kind, identifying them by their shining skin.
